The V8 emerged in 1977 dubbed as England’s first supercar. Powered by a 375 hp V8, the first series would accelerate from 0-60 mph in 5.3 seconds and top out at 170 mph, faster than some of the Italian sports cars of the period. Since then, the car has been known as a powerhouse of Aston Martin performance.


In 2005, the most recent generation of the coupe was released, the new generation Vantage developed 380 hp from its 4.3 liter V8. Since then, engine upgrades and modifications have yielded in power outputs in the neighborhood of 430 hp.


In 2006, this premium Aston became available in a Roadster option, giving discerning buyers the option of an open-air symphony of the naturally-aspirated V8. The soft top, electronically operable at speeds up to 30 mph retained all of the coupe’s style while available in complementary fabric selections to the body colors.


Released in 2001, the Vantage S emerged as a performance-focused version of the luxury GT coupe. With improved engine intake ventilation and power output of 430 hp, the Vantage S has an improved 0-60 mph time of four seconds flat. Tightened and refined suspension in combination with high-performance tires and cast lightweight aluminum 19 in wheels, the Vantage S delivers a superior driving experience over the stock Vantage.
